M1 MBP not recognizing Vision dongle


Recommended Posts

Hi folx!

 

I've got a 16" 2021 MBP (M1) Running Monterey 12.3.1, and just installed Vision 2022 on it. When I plug in the dongle via a USB-C to USB adapter, Vision doesn't see the dongle and boots into demo mode. I've tried this with 2 different USB-C adapters with the same results.

 

I tried both adapters with the dongle on a Dell Windows 10 machine, and it vision opens correctly.

 

Anyone else having trouble with USB-C adaptors?

I have also just got a new MBP and I have had issues with ports on my mac.

 

Try opening disk utility and see if you can see it trying to mount in the list, obviously do not reformat it, But if you see it in this list then the hardware knows its there and its a vision issue, If its not in the list you will need to try a different adaptor.

 

If it's not your machine contact tech support.
